Summary


On March 8, 2021, Karnes City Volunteer Fire Department responded to a fire incident at Fm627, Gillett, TX 78116, a non-mixed use, highway/divided highway.

The alarm was received at 4:11 PM, 5 suppression personnel arrived at 4:30 PM, the incident was controlled at 4:33 PM, and the last unit was cleared at 4:35 PM. The time to arrive was 19 minutes, the time to control the incident was 3 minutes, and the total incident time was 24 minutes.

The following action was taken during the incident: extinguish.
